Bifurcation structure of a swept source laser [report]

Anton V. Kovalev, Pavel S. Dmitriev, Andrei G. Vladimirov, Alexander Pimenov, Guillaume Huyet, Evgeniy A. Viktorov, Technische Informationsbibliothek (TIB)
2022
We numerically analyze a delay differential equation model of a short-cavity semiconductor laser with an intracavity frequency swept filter and reveal a complex bifurcation structure responsible for the asymmetry of the output characteristics of this laser. We show that depending on the direction of the frequency sweep of a narrowband filter, there exist two bursting cycles determined by different parts of a continuous-wave solutions branch.
